Car: Citroen C6 range
Prices: £34,995-£37,895 – on the road INSURANCE GROUPS: 16-18
Emissions: 199-230g/km
Performance: [2.7] 0-60mph 8.9s / Max Speed 143mph
Fuel Consumption: [2.7] (urban) 23.5mpg, (extra urban) 41.5mpg, (combined) 32.5mpg
Safety: Nine airbags, ESP, ABS with EBA and EBD, active bonnet, lane departure warning system.
Dimensions: Length/Width/Height 4908/1860/1464mm WHO TO SEE:

Most people don't get all excited when they think of the Citroen line-up, but with the introduction of the newly re-designed C6 people might just take notice. The C6 goes back to the 1998 Paris Motor show where the C6 linage concept was first displayed. At first it seemed like the car was just a work of fantasy alongside the other Citroen models. The back-in-time appeal of the C6 linage was more than just a show piece. Between 1928 and 1933 the C6 dominated the top-of-the-line cars of that era. The C^ sold more than 60,000 cars in that period. Many of the care were sold to famous types who loved having their pictures taken with them.
Highly doubtful that today's celebrity-types would fight to be photographed with a Citroen, but the C6 does give a refreshing look to an otherwise stall class of cars. Most cars of this class all look the same inside and out. Citroen has done a great job making the C6 look fresh, yet classic.
Inside the redesigned C6 it is evident that one is sitting inside a premium, upper-class vehicle. It may very well be one of the best interiors out there in this class. Rear seat space is nice and large and the detailing is very luxurious. There is no doubt this car is meant for the more civilized of the world.
The exterior shape has a modern feel while keeping the classic touches of the older Citroen C6 models. The old DS and SM models are harkened with the elegant arc to the roofline and longish front overhang. The shorter rear overhang and low slung back end bring back memories of some other classic Citroen styles. Citroen claims that their aim with the C6 design was to give the stance and presence of a limousine with a sleek silhouette of a coupe.
The C6 comes with a choice of 3 diesel power plants that include a 2.2-litre HDI, a 2.7-litre HDi V6 and a 3.0-litre HDi V6. All of them are available only with an automatic gearbox, a fact that most people who buy cars in this class will be pleased with. After all who wants to spoil a nice ride with the chore of shifting gears?
While all the engines available are top-notch, the inner working of the 3.3-litre engine are something to behold with highly advanced aluminum cylinder heads, four valves per cylinder, double overhead camshafts, a common-rail fuels injection system delivering fuel at 2,000 bar through piezoelectric injectors, two low inertia turbochargers and an exhaust gas recirculation system.
Each level of C6 features a heads-up display that puts the speed and navigation screen up on the windshield. Also standard on most C6 levels are a comprehensive driver's information system, electronic parking brake, a lane departure warning system, direction Xenon headlamps and a speed limiter. All C6 models come plenty of standard safety feature including nine airbags, ESP, ABS with EBA and EBD, and an active bonnet.
